《数据库原理及应用》第二版雷景生著作答案解析,深入浅出地讲解数据库核心概念,助你掌握数据库原理与应用。
本文目录导读:
图片来源于网络,如有侵权联系删除
在当今信息化时代,数据库作为信息管理的基础,其重要性不言而喻,雷景生的《数据库原理及应用第二版》一书,以其深入浅出的讲解,为广大读者揭示了数据库的核心概念和应用,本文将针对该书内容进行解析,帮助读者更好地理解数据库原理及应用。
数据库基本概念
1、数据库:数据库是长期存储在计算机内的、有组织的、可共享的大量数据的集合,它具有数据的完整性、安全性、一致性等特点。
2、数据模型:数据模型是数据库中数据的组织方式,主要包括层次模型、网状模型、关系模型等,关系模型是最常用的一种数据模型。
3、数据库管理系统(DBMS):数据库管理系统是用于建立、使用和维护数据库的软件系统,它负责数据的存储、检索、更新、安全等操作。
数据库设计
1、概念设计:概念设计是数据库设计的第一个阶段,主要任务是确定数据库的概念模型,常用的概念模型有E-R图、UML类图等。
2、逻辑设计:逻辑设计是将概念模型转换为具体的数据库结构,这一阶段主要涉及数据库模式设计、完整性约束设计等。
图片来源于网络,如有侵权联系删除
3、物理设计:物理设计是数据库设计的最后一个阶段,主要任务是确定数据库的存储结构、索引结构等,这一阶段需要考虑数据库的性能、安全性等因素。
SQL语言
SQL(结构化查询语言)是数据库中用于数据查询、更新、删除、插入等操作的语言,以下是SQL语言的一些基本语法:
1、数据定义语言(DDL):用于创建、修改、删除数据库对象,如表、视图、索引等。
2、数据操纵语言(DML):用于查询、更新、删除、插入数据。
3、数据控制语言(DCL):用于设置用户权限、角色等。
数据库应用
1、数据库应用系统:数据库应用系统是利用数据库技术开发的各类软件系统,如企业资源规划(ERP)、客户关系管理(CRM)等。
图片来源于网络,如有侵权联系删除
2、数据库安全技术:数据库安全技术包括数据加密、访问控制、审计等,用于保障数据库的安全性和可靠性。
数据库新技术
1、分布式数据库:分布式数据库将数据分散存储在多个地理位置,以提高数据访问速度和可靠性。
2、云数据库:云数据库是一种基于云计算的数据库服务,用户可以按需购买、按量付费。
3、NoSQL数据库:NoSQL数据库是一种非关系型数据库,具有高并发、高扩展性等特点。
雷景生的《数据库原理及应用第二版》一书为我们揭示了数据库的核心概念和应用,通过学习该书,读者可以深入了解数据库原理,为今后的数据库应用打下坚实基础,在信息化时代,掌握数据库技术已成为一项必备技能,希望本文的解析能帮助读者更好地理解数据库原理及应用。
评论列表